Gentoo--Loading b44 module at startup?


I have the appropriate b44 module compiled into my kernel. When I start Gentoo, eth0 tries to come up, but it can't. It turns out that b44 isn't loading at boot--for some reason I have to load it manually. I'm very new to Gentoo and I'm not sure where to go to get this thing to load a little quicker. Any ideas?

Add the module name to the file in /etc/modules.autoload.d/ that matches your kernel.
